Understanding Nansha New Port: Infrastructure and Capabilities
The term "Nansha New Port" primarily refers to the Phase IV automated terminal, a state-of-the-art facility that represents the first fully automated container terminal in the Greater Bay Area to integrate "single-trolley" shore bridge operations with horizontal transportation systems. This isn't simply a pier expansion—it's a fundamental reimagining of how cargo flows through a major international port.
The Automation Advantage
The Phase IV terminal operates using an intelligent guided vehicle (IGV) system combined with autonomous container handling technology. Here's what this means in practical terms: containers are automatically sorted, transported, and stacked with minimal human intervention. Traditional ports rely on semi-automated systems where rubber-tired gantry cranes and manual coordination create bottlenecks during peak periods. At Nansha, the integration of 5G-enabled crane automation and AI-driven logistics orchestration eliminates these friction points.
The result? Faster vessel turnaround times, reduced operational errors, and more consistent service levels. For shippers moving containerized goods from China to the US, this translates directly into predictable transit times and lower demurrage charges.
Strategic Rail Connectivity
One of Nansha's most significant competitive advantages is the "Nansha Port Railway," which directly connects the port to the inland rail freight network. This infrastructure bypasses traditional trucking bottlenecks that plague other major Chinese ports. Manufacturers located in Southwest China—particularly in Sichuan, Yunnan, and Guangxi provinces—can now move goods via rail directly to Nansha for international loading, rather than trucking to Shenzhen or Hong Kong.
This rail connectivity creates a hub-and-spoke model where inland production centers feed directly into Nansha's automated terminal. For US-bound shipments, this means manufacturers in interior regions can achieve competitive shipping rates without the penalty of long-distance trucking to congested coastal ports.
Nansha's Role in China-US Trade: Strategic Positioning
The Port of Guangzhou, with Nansha as its primary container gateway, consistently handles over 25 million TEUs annually, maintaining its position among the top 5 busiest container ports globally. This scale is essential for US-bound traffic because it ensures frequent sailings, competitive rates, and reliable service schedules.
Shift Toward Southward Trade Routes
Nansha has increasingly become a focal point for "Silk Road Maritime" routes, with significant growth in calls to Southeast Asian (RCEP) markets. However, this regional strength also benefits US-bound shippers. The port's strategic position in the GBA allows it to serve as a pivot point for trade flows. Goods destined for the US often consolidate with cargo heading to ASEAN markets, creating economies of scale that reduce per-unit shipping costs.
Additionally, Nansha's lower congestion levels compared to Shenzhen mean more consistent service reliability. While Shenzhen handles 27+ million TEUs annually, creating significant congestion during peak seasons, Nansha's expanding capacity provides shippers with a genuine alternative that doesn't compromise on service quality.
The Combined Port Operations Model
A critical innovation at Nansha is the "Combined Port" operations model within the Greater Bay Area Port Cluster integration. Under this system, goods can be customs-cleared at inland river ports (such as Foshan or Shunde) and then transported to Nansha for direct international loading. This effectively treats multiple ports as a single integrated terminal unit.
For US exporters importing components or raw materials into China, this model simplifies customs procedures and reduces administrative overhead. For Chinese manufacturers exporting to the US, it means faster clearance times and more flexible routing options depending on production locations.

Reduced Dwell Time and Demurrage
Container dwell time at Nansha averages 2.5-3 days, compared to 3-4 days at Shenzhen. This seemingly small difference compounds significantly over a year. If you're shipping 500 containers annually, the dwell time advantage saves approximately 250-500 container-days annually. At typical demurrage rates of $5-10 per day per container, this represents $1,250-5,000 in direct savings before considering opportunity costs.

Sustainability and Green Logistics at Nansha
Environmental considerations are increasingly important in supply chain decisions. Nansha New Port has prioritized "Green Port" standards through several initiatives:
- Electrification of terminal equipment, reducing diesel emissions
- Extensive use of photovoltaic power for terminal operations
- Cold-chain infrastructure development to support growing food import volumes
- Direct rail connectivity reducing truck emissions from inland transport
For companies with ESG commitments, shipping through Nansha demonstrates tangible progress toward carbon reduction goals. The port's automated systems and rail connectivity inherently reduce per-unit carbon emissions compared to traditional trucking-dependent ports.
Policy Support and Free-Trade Zone Advantages
The "Nansha Plan," issued by the State Council, provides substantial policy support for logistics operations within the port's free-trade zone. Tax incentives and regulatory support encourage logistics firms to establish regional headquarters at Nansha, driving higher-value cargo through the port.
For international shippers, this policy environment translates into competitive pricing, improved service levels, and long-term infrastructure investment. The Chinese government's commitment to Nansha's development provides assurance that capacity and service quality will continue improving.
Practical Considerations for Selecting Nansha for China-US Shipments
Cargo Types Best Suited to Nansha
Nansha excels with containerized cargo including electronics, automotive components, household appliances, and general merchandise. These high-volume sectors benefit most from automation and rail connectivity. Bulk cargo or specialized breakbulk shipments may be better served by alternative facilities.
Origin Considerations
Shippers with manufacturing or sourcing operations in Southwest China (Sichuan, Yunnan, Guangxi) gain the greatest advantage from Nansha's rail connectivity. Producers in the Pearl River Delta region can also benefit from reduced congestion compared to Shenzhen.
Destination Flexibility
Nansha serves all major US ports, with particularly strong service to West Coast gateways (Los Angeles, Long Beach, Oakland) and Gulf Coast ports. Service to East Coast ports (New York, Savannah, Charleston) typically involves longer transit times but remains competitive on rates.
